Pressed Flower Bookmark Art is a creative workshop built around a simple pleasure: taking natural materials and turning them into something useful. Your team works with pressed flowers, learns how they can be preserved, and arranges them into bookmark designs by hand. It is tactile, tidy, and easy to understand from the first few minutes. No one is asked to perform, present, or pretend to be a fine artist. They just sit down, look closely, and start making choices.

The session begins with a welcome from our hosts and a clear introduction to the craft. Guests are shown how to handle the flowers without damaging them, how to think about colour and spacing, and how small changes can alter the whole feel of a bookmark. Then the hands get busy. People sort through petals, stems, and leaves, place them on the bookmark surface, move them around, and settle on a design that works. It is a pleasingly low-pressure process, with enough guidance to keep everyone confident.
